3. Dhun Wellness Introduces IHHT – for Cellular Renewal and Longevity

(Image Credits: Dhun Wellness, Mumbai)
Dhun Wellness introduces Intermittent Hypoxic-Hyperoxic Training (IHHT), an advanced, science-backed therapy designed to support cellular renewal, optimise recovery, and enhance long-term longevity. IHHT operates through carefully calibrated cycles of low oxygen (hypoxia) and high oxygen (hyperoxia), encouraging the body to adapt, repair, and rebuild. These controlled fluctuations stimulate key physiological responses that enhance mitochondrial function, boost energy levels, support metabolic balance, and improve overall vitality. Each session is carefully monitored, with oxygen levels dynamically adjusted in real time to ensure both safety and efficacy. The experience is effortless and calming and you relax as the body undergoes cycles of oxygen variation, allowing deep, cellular-level repair to take place. The therapy also aligns with Dhun Wellness’ foundational philosophy, which bridges ancient healing traditions with modern scientific advancements.

5. Justhuman’s 30-Second Foot Facial Skips Your Visit to the Salon

(Image Credits: Justhuman)
Justhuman’s 30-Second Foot Facial is rewriting foot care rules. The neurocosmetics-powered formula delivers exfoliation, hydration, and glow in just 30 seconds, eliminating the need for time-consuming salon visits. Powered by a high-performance blend of skin-loving actives, the formula works beyond instant exfoliation to deliver lasting care. Jeju Aloe Extract deeply hydrates and soothes. Aquaxyl™ helps lock in moisture while strengthening the skin barrier; Urea gently exfoliates without harsh abrasion; Tea Tree Extract keeps feet fresh with its antibacterial properties; and Ginger Root Extract paired with Vitamin E helps boost circulation while delivering antioxidant protection. Spray generously on the top and under your DRY Feet, then rub and witness the dead skin flaking away, revealing soft and supple skin.
